What is it: Capturing Kids’ Hearts (CKH) is a comprehensive teaching and learning program and process provides a singular methodology that builds equitable district culture at all levels of the organization that is consistent across students and adults starting at the leadership level and progressing throughout all levels of the organization. Teachers, staff, and administrators learn and practice skills they will use and model in their classrooms, schools, and districts, including:
How to build meaningful, productive relationships with every student and every colleague.
How to use the Capturing Kids’ Hearts EXCEL Teaching Model to create a safe, effective environment for learning.
How to develop self-managing, high-performing classrooms using team-building skills and a Social Contract.
High payoff techniques for dealing with conflict, negative behavior, and disrespect issues.
Expectations: All schools will complete Capturing Kids' Hearts within three (3) years. For the year of implementation, the principal and leadership team will need to attend a one day Leadership Blueprint session prior to the start of the school year. School staff will attend a two day Capturing Kids' Hearts session fostering staff culture development prior to the start of the school year. Central office support staff can also attend to ensure seamless integration with social emotional learning and other districtwide strategies supporting student achievement.
